About StepStone:

StepStone (Nasdaq: STEP) is a global private markets specialist overseeing over US$723 billion of private capital allocations, including approximately US$199 billion of assets under management.

StepStone Private Equity provides its investors and clients with customized exposure to private equity through its global market relationships, deep research capabilities, granular due diligence, and structuring capabilities. StepStone builds this exposure through its commingled funds, customized funds, separately managed accounts, and investment advisory assignments.


Position Overview:

StepStone is currently seeking candidates with excellent quantitative, qualitative and interpersonal skills for an Analyst position on StepStone’s Private Equity Investment Team in the Firm’s Beijing or Singapore office. The Analyst’s primary role is to engage in sector-focused research on various areas of the private equity industry such as venture capital, growth, buyout and distressed strategies in Asia. In addition, the Analyst will work in a team environment with other investment team members to target and perform due diligence on selected private companies and private equity funds; analyze PPMs, financial statements and investment returns; and conduct reference calls and personal interviews. The Analyst will have the opportunity to present recommendations, with the investment team, to the Firm’s Investment Committee.

The ideal candidate will possess a bachelor’s degree and 1+ years of private equity, investment banking, consulting, or other relevant experience. The Analyst will adhere to the highest ethical standards, as well as demonstrate maturity, reliability, and attentiveness to detail.


Essential Job Functions:

· Perform market research using publicly available information and proprietary databases to identify, quantify and analyze macroeconomic trends across a variety of industry sectors

· Interpret financial analyses prepared by target fund managers, including investment track records and financial statement analysis; prepare valuation analyses on private companies using comparable public companies and precedent transactions

· Support senior research staff on sourcing and managing the inflow of investment opportunities

· Assess marketing and supporting materials of prospective fund managers to identify key value drivers and important areas for further investigation

· Form an independent opinion about the attractiveness of a sector or investment opportunity

· Construct an argument around an opinion and efficiently communicate that argument both verbally and in written materials; be able to defend position in a team environment, including Investment Committee meetings

· Use creativity to source and analyze data and to test hypotheses regarding attractiveness of specific sectors and investment opportunities

· Analyze and monitor the performance of the Firm's existing fund managers and underlying portfolio companies; prepare for and participate in meetings with assigned managers, and conduct on-going due diligence

What We Do

StepStone Group (Nasdaq: STEP) is a global private markets investment firm focused on providing customized investment solutions and advisory and data services to our clients. StepStone’s clients include some of the world’s largest public and private defined benefit and defined contribution pension funds, sovereign wealth funds and insurance companies, as well as prominent endowments, foundations, family offices and private wealth clients, which include high-net-worth and mass affluent individuals.StepStone partners with its clients to develop and build private markets portfolios designed to meet their specific objectives across the private equity, infrastructure, private debt and real estate asset classes.
